Extending Sensor Cables
The soil moisture sensor and the temperature probe both come with a 15' (4.6 m) cable.
• If additional wiring is required, up to 1000' (300 m) of additional wire can be
spliced onto the sensor wire.
• The additional wire must be fully waterproof.
• We recommend using #18 gauge wire with UF insulation, and using a 3M
Scotchpak or Duraseal heat shrink splice connector.
Note:
Avoid long wire runs near power cables. The transient currents can affect the small current used
to read the sensors.
Removing the Sensors
1. When removing sensors prior to harvest in annual crops, it's a good idea to do
this just after the last irrigation when the soil is moist.
2. Do not pull the sensor out by the wires. You may have to dig out, at least par-
tially, any sensors more than 12" deep or any sensors in dry soil. Careful removal
prevents sensor and sensor membrane damage.
3. When sensors are removed for winter storage, rinse the sensors in water to clean
them, let the sensors dry, then store the sensors in a clean, dry location.
